Description
### Current Behavior
- `BSD 2-Clause "Simplified" License` is included in the `Permissive Licenses` group but `BSD 2-Clause with views sentence` is not included
- `Python-2.0` also looks permissive https://spdx.org/licenses/Python-2.0.html
- `BlueOak-1.0.0` is public-domain like https://spdx.org/licenses/BlueOak-1.0.0.html
### Proposed Behavior
Why not add them to the group?
